- The distance between Luck, Ukraine and Franklin, Pa, Usa is approximately 7,525 km or 4,676 mi.
- To reach Luck in this distance one would set out from Franklin, Pa bearing 41.3°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Luck bearing 128.2° or SE .
- Both have a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 1.5 °C (2.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.8 °C (5°F) less in Luck.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 532.1 mm (20.9 in) less which is equivalent to 532.1 l/m² (13.06 US gal/ft²) or 5,321,000 l/ha (568,850 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.7° lower in Luck than in Franklin, Pa.
